Output 61a28bb171c2066774716019c1453a7f4dcbade8efc3eaabed325c129c943a94:1

value
26844573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96cf54cf926ab5ffca43c3d7d3c85322221b67df OP_EQUALVERIFY OP_CHECKSIG
address
1EkQjQWRmkhsLMT5f6A5L1J72NaHiFwFck
transaction
61a28bb171c2066774716019c1453a7f4dcbade8efc3eaabed325c129c943a94
spent
true